Technical Characteristics of Sony XZ2 Premium Repuestos
The Sony XZ2 Premium is known for its high-end features and robust build quality. Below are the technical characteristics and available replacement parts (repuestos) for the Sony XZ2 Premium:
Technical Characteristics:
- Display: 5.8 inches, 3840 x 2160 pixels, HDR LCD screen
- Processor: Qualcomm Snapdragon 845
- RAM: 6GB
- Storage: 64GB (Expandable via microSD)
- Camera: Dual: 19 MP (f/1.8) + 12 MP B/W (f/1.6), Front: 13 MP
- Battery: 3540 mAh, Non-removable
- Operating System: Android 8.0 Oreo (upgradable)
- Protection: Corning Gorilla Glass 5

Instructions on How to Replace Sony XZ2 Premium Repuestos
Replacing parts in a Sony XZ2 Premium requires attention to detail and careful handling to avoid damaging the device. Below are detailed instructions on how to replace the most common components:
Replacing the Screen Assembly
- Step 1: Power off the device.
- Step 2: Use a heat gun to soften the adhesive around the edges of the screen, typically at a temperature of around 70-80 degrees Celsius.
- Step 3: Carefully use a plastic pry tool to lift the screen from the frame. Start from a corner and gently work your way around.
- Step 4: Disconnect the screen's flex cables from the motherboard once the screen is sufficiently separated from the frame.
- Step 5: Remove any remaining adhesive from the frame.
- Step 6: Connect the new screen's flex cables to the motherboard.
- Step 7: Align the new screen with the frame and press gently but firmly to secure the adhesive.
- Step 8: Power on the device to test the new screen.
Replacing the Battery
- Step 1: Power off the device.
- Step 2: Remove the back cover by heating it with a heat gun to loosen the adhesive and inserting a pry tool into the seams.
- Step 3: Remove the screws securing the metal shield over the battery connector and detach the shield.
- Step 4: Disconnect the battery connector from the motherboard.
- Step 5: Use a pull tab or apply isopropyl alcohol to loosen the adhesive under the battery carefully without puncturing it.
- Step 6: Remove the old battery and insert the new battery into the compartment.
- Step 7: Reconnect the battery connector and re-secure the metal shield with screws.
- Step 8: Replace the back cover by applying new adhesive or double-sided tape and pressing it firmly.
- Step 9: Power on the device to test the new battery.
Replacing the Charging Port
- Step 1: Power off the device.
- Step 2: Open the back cover using a heat gun to soften the adhesive and a pry tool to lift it off.
- Step 3: Remove screws securing the lower motherboard cover and lift the cover off.
- Step 4: Disconnect the charging port flex cable from the motherboard.
- Step 5: Use a pry tool to lift the charging port from its position at the bottom of the device.
- Step 6: Insert the new charging port into place and reconnect the flex cable.
- Step 7: Replace the lower motherboard cover and secure it with screws.
- Step 8: Reattach the back cover with adhesive.
- Step 9: Power on the device to test the new charging port.
Always ensure to follow safety precautions, such as using proper tools, wearing anti-static wrist straps, and working in a clean, dust-free environment, to avoid damage to the device and its components.
